Exemple #1
0
 //绑定仓库
 private void lbHYList_CK()
 {
     HY_BLL.HY_WarehouseBLL hywar = new HY_WarehouseBLL();
     this.s_Warehouse.DataSource    = hywar.ExecuteQuery();
     this.s_Warehouse.DisplayMember = "c_ckName";
     this.s_Warehouse.ValueMember   = "c_ID";
 }
        private void W_DEL_Click(object sender, EventArgs e)
        {
            //实例化仓库实体类
            HY_Model.HY_Warehouse hywar = new HY_Model.HY_Warehouse();
            hywar.C_ID = int.Parse(this.lbCK.SelectedValue.ToString());//选择仓库项值

            HY_BLL.HY_WarehouseBLL hydep = new HY_WarehouseBLL();
            int res = hydep.del_Warehouse(hywar);

            if (res > 0)
            {
                MessageBoxEx.Show("提示:成功删除仓库!");
                lbHYList_BM();
            }
        }
        private void W_ADD_Click(object sender, EventArgs e)
        {
            string ckName = this.ckName.Text.Trim();

            if (ckName == string.Empty)
            {
                MessageBoxEx.Show("提示:仓库名称不能为空!");
                this.ckName.Focus();
                return;
            }
            //实例化仓库实体类
            HY_Model.HY_Warehouse w = new HY_Model.HY_Warehouse();
            w.C_ckName = this.ckName.Text.Trim();

            HY_BLL.HY_WarehouseBLL hywar = new HY_WarehouseBLL();
            int res = hywar.com_Warehouse(w);

            if (res > 0)
            {
                MessageBoxEx.Show("提示:仓库添加成功!");
                this.ckName.Text = "";
                lbHYList_CK();
            }
        }